MB STUDIO Description
MB STUDIO is a useful and reliable application designed to help users to import songs from their system, CD or DVD and assign many parameters to each song.
The various songs on the playlist can be tagged with language, date, time, artist, type, rate, comment and many other details the user want to add.
Also, the MBÂ STUDIO application has a SMS / Email manager. You can store all your incoming messages in the database. You have the possibility to manage a phonebook and send mailing lists automatically.
